The National Institutes of Health (NIH) has launched the TARGETED (Targeted Genome Editor Delivery) Challenge to advance genome editing by sourcing innovative solutions for delivering genome editors to somatic cells. The Challenge seeks breakthroughs in two key areas focused on 1) developing a programmable delivery system and 2) non-viral solutions for crossing the blood-brain barrier.
Phase 2 is currently accepting submissions, Phase 1 entry is not required. NIH will award up to 10 prizes of $250,000 to top teams showing promising solutions for each target area.
